What Does Pravi Celer Mean?
The phrase Pravi Celer originates from South Slavic languages, where “pravi” translates to real, true, or genuine, and “celer” means celery. Combined, the term literally means “real celery” or “genuine celery.” However, its meaning goes beyond a simple translation.
It is often used to distinguish natural, authentic celery from mass-produced or overly processed alternatives. It implies celery that has retained its original characteristics—grown traditionally, free from unnecessary modification, and valued for its natural properties. The Nutritional Importance
Celery has long been recognized for its nutritional profile, and Pravi Celer emphasizes these benefits in their most natural form. Genuine celery is low in calories yet rich in essential vitamins and minerals, making it a valuable addition to a balanced diet.
It contains vitamin K, vitamin C, potassium, and folate, all of which support normal bodily functions. Its high water content contributes to hydration, while dietary fiber supports digestive health. When celery is kept close to its natural state, these nutrients remain intact and effective.
